Plateau Gov Mutfwang appeals for calm over lawful changes in the 17 LGAs

By Israel Adamu ,Jos

The Executive Governor of Plateau State, Barr. Caleb Manasseh Mutfwang has appealed to the peace loving citizens of Plateau State to remain calm over the lawful changes in the Local Government system in the state.

Governor Mutfwang in a press statement signed by the Director of Press and Public Affairs, Gyang Bere, appealed to citizens to remain calm and resist any form of provocation, as government is taking lawful steps to return the Local Government system to a sound footing for massive development at the grassroots.

He urged citizens in the state not to indulge in any unlawful activity that will undermine peace and security in the state.

The Governor reassures Plateau State citizens that security of lives and property remains the topmost priority of his administration as it is the foundation that gives birth to all forms of growth and development.

He noted that the task of building a united and secure Plateau is a collective one and government is making frantic efforts to address the current happenings at the local government level.
